期刊文献+

一种实时的嵌入式Linux调度策略 被引量:1

Research on a Kind of Real-time Embedded Linux Schedule
下载PDF
导出
摘要 随着Linux广泛应用于嵌入式系统、实时控制等领域,增强Linux内核的实时性变得尤为重要。Linux2.6内核加入了抢占点,可以最大限度地降低内核不可抢占的时间间隔,但嵌入式系统实时性要求较高,因此基于嵌入式Linux(裁减的Linux2.6内核),分析实时调度策略,提出改进的实时调度策略IPEDF,该策略吸取了截止期最早最优先算法的优点,使内核可以在任何时间被抢占。最后对嵌入式Linux和基于IPEDF的嵌入式Linux进行测试,结果表明后者的任务响应时间少,从而进一步提高了嵌入式Linux2.6的实时性。 As Linux applying widely in the area of embedded system, real-time control, it is more important to strengthen general Linux kernel real-time capability. Preemptive points joined in Linux2.6 kernel, and that reduces extremely non-preemptive time, but embedded system requires higher real-time capability, so real-time schedule is analyzed based on embedded Linux( reduction Linux2.6 kernel) , proposed real-time schedule IPEDF( Improved Preempt Earliest Deadline First), which extracted the merit of earliest deadline first algorithm, and make the kernel preemptive at any time. At last, embedded Linux and the embedded Linux based IPEDF are tested, which showed the latter has shorter task response time, and further more enhances the realtime performance of the embedded Linux.
出处 《科学技术与工程》 2009年第14期4197-4201,共5页 Science Technology and Engineering
基金 黑龙江省教育厅科研项目(11531422)资助
关键词 嵌入式LINUX 实时 调度策略 IPEDF 最早最优先算法 任务响应时间 embedded linux real-time schedule improved preempt earliest deadline first earliest deadline first algorithm task response time
  • 相关文献

参考文献5

二级参考文献14

  • 1杨瑞亚,肖璋.嵌入式uCLinux内核启动过程分析与设计[J].微计算机信息,2005,21(08Z):32-33. 被引量:10
  • 2沈胜庆.嵌入式操作系统的内核研究[J].微计算机信息,2006,22(02Z):72-74. 被引量:32
  • 3邹治锋,张曦煌.Linux2.6进程调度[J].微计算机信息,2006(01Z):77-79. 被引量:5
  • 4ScottMaxwe11.LinuxCoreKerne1Commentary[M].北京:机械工业出版社,2000..
  • 5Cecilia Ekelin ,Jan Jonsson.Real-Time System Constralns:Where do They Come From and Where do They Go?[C].In:Proceedings of the Int'l Workshop on Real-Time Constrains, 1999; 10:53-57.
  • 6Giorgio C Buttazzo,Fabfizio Sensini,Optimal Deadline Assignment for Scheduling Soft Aperiodic Tasks in Hard Real-Time Environments[J]. Proceedings of IEEE Transactions on Computers, 1999 ; 48 ( 10 ) : 1035-1051.
  • 7Liu C L,Layland J W.Scheduling Algorithms for Muhiprogramming in a Hard Real-Time Environment[J].Joumal of ACM, 1973;20:46-61.
  • 8毛德操 胡希明.Linux内核源代码情景分析[M].杭州:浙江大学出版社,2001..
  • 9Heursch Arnd C,Dirk Grambow,Alexander Horstkotte, et al. Steps Towards a Fully Preemptable Linux Kernel.[J]Real-time Programming, 2003
  • 10Clark Williams.Linux Scheduler Latency[J].Redhat Inc. March 2002

共引文献38

同被引文献6

引证文献1

二级引证文献1

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部